Abstract

The utility model discloses an intelligent door lock capable of locking a handle, belongs to the field of intelligent door locks, and aims to solve the problems that after the intelligent door lock is locked, the door handle can still rotate, the door handle is easy to damage, and the simultaneous locking and unlocking of the intelligent door lock and the door handle cannot be realized. Through the arrangement of the connecting rod, the locking mechanism, the arc-shaped groove, the accommodating groove and the arc-shaped baffle plate, the fixed locking of the handle can be realized after the lock body is locked, so that the handle is prevented from being damaged due to rotation, the service life of the handle is prolonged, and meanwhile, the arc-shaped baffle plate can move in the arc-shaped groove and the accommodating groove along with the rotation of the handle to block external dust and impurities; through the setting of wireless connection module, password unblock panel, handle, key unblock structure, fingerprint unblock panel and face identification panel, can collect remote unblock, password unblock, mechanical unlocking, fingerprint unblock and face unblock mode in an organic whole, realize the synchronous locking and the opening of lock body and door handle simultaneously.

Description

Intelligent door lock capable of locking handle
Technical Field
The utility model relates to the field of intelligent door locks, in particular to an intelligent door lock capable of locking a handle.
Background
At present, in the life of people, intelligent door lock is more and more popular. The intelligent door lock is an electronic product which controls the operation of a circuit or a chip through inputting a password so as to control the opening and closing of a mechanical switch to complete the unlocking and locking actions. People do not need to worry about the trouble of forgetting the key or losing the key after the intelligent door lock is installed, the unlocking mode is diversified, and the family door can be remotely unlocked by operating. The intelligent door lock is different from the traditional mechanical lock and is improved on the basis of the traditional mechanical lock, and is more intelligent and simpler in user safety, identification and manageability. The intelligent door lock is an execution component for locking a door in an access control system. Compared with the traditional mechanical lock, the intelligent door lock has better safety and more convenient use, thereby being more and more popular.
Present intelligent lock has certain drawback when using, after intelligent lock locking, can not also lock the door handle, and the door handle still can rotate, though open intelligent lock this moment, but causes the door handle to damage easily, can not realize locking and opening when intelligent lock and door handle moreover.

As shown in fig. 1 to 5, the utility model discloses an intelligent door lock capable of locking a handle, which adopts the technical scheme that the intelligent door lock comprises a lock body 1 and a sliding cover 2, the sliding cover 2 is connected above the front surface of the lock body 1 in a sliding manner, a microprocessor and a wireless connection module are arranged inside the lock body 1, a password unlocking panel 3, a handle 4 and a key unlocking structure 5 are sequentially arranged on the front surface of the lock body 1 from top to bottom, the password unlocking and key mechanical unlocking can be carried out on the lock body 1 by using the password unlocking panel 3 and the key unlocking structure 5, a fingerprint unlocking panel 6 is arranged on the front surface of the handle 4, the fingerprint unlocking can be carried out by using the fingerprint unlocking panel 6, a connecting rod 7 is fixedly connected to the back surface of the handle 4, a locking mechanism 8 is arranged inside the lock body 1, and after the lock body 1 is locked, the connecting rod 7 is also fixedly locked by the locking mechanism 8, thereby preventing the handle 4 from rotating and prolonging the service life of the handle 4, the front surface of the lock body 1 is provided with an arc-shaped groove 9, the lock body 1 is internally provided with a containing groove 10, the arc-shaped groove 9 is internally connected with an arc-shaped baffle plate 11 in a sliding way, when the handle 4 rotates, the connecting rod 7 drives the arc baffle 11 to move from the arc groove 9 to the containing groove 10, when the handle 4 is locked, the arc baffle 11 prevents dust and impurities from entering the lock body 1, the arc-shaped baffle 11 is fixedly connected with the connecting rod 7, the face recognition panel 12 is arranged on the front surface of the sliding cover 2, the face can be unlocked by utilizing the face recognition panel 12, a pressing bell 13 is arranged above the face recognition panel 12, the indoor personnel can be informed to open the door by pressing the pressing bell 13, the password unlocking panel 3, the fingerprint unlocking panel 6, the locking mechanism 8, the face recognition panel 12 and the button 13 are all connected with the microprocessor.
As a preferred technical solution of the present invention, the lock body 1 is in communication connection with a mobile phone of a user through a wireless connection module, and the user can remotely open the lock body 1 and the handle 4 by using the mobile phone.
As a preferred technical solution of the present invention, the password unlocking panel 3 includes a first display screen 301 and a password key 302, the first display screen 301 is disposed above the front surface of the lock body 1, the password key 302 is disposed below the first display screen 301, both the first display screen 301 and the password key 302 are connected to the microprocessor, the password is pressed on the password key 302, the first display screen 301 displays the input password, and the lock body 1 can be unlocked by the password.
As a preferred technical solution of the present invention, the lock body 1 is slidably connected to the sliding cover 2 through a sliding rail 14, and the sliding cover 2 slides on the sliding rail 14 to open and close.
As a preferred technical solution of the present invention, the key unlocking structure 5 includes a blocking cover 501 and a key hole 502, the blocking cover 501 is disposed on the front surface of the lock body 1, the key hole 502 is disposed inside the lock body 1, and the lock body 1 can be mechanically unlocked by opening the blocking cover 501 and inserting a key into the key hole 502.
As a preferred technical solution of the present invention, the locking mechanism 8 includes a housing 801, a limiting groove 802, a micro electric push rod 803 and a U-shaped clamp plate 804, the housing 801 is disposed inside the lock body 1, the limiting groove 802 is disposed inside the housing 801, the micro electric push rod 803 is fixedly connected to an inner side wall of the housing 801, the U-shaped clamp plate 804 is fixedly connected to an output end of the micro electric push rod 803, the micro electric push rod 803 is connected to the microprocessor, after the lock body 1 is locked, the connecting rod 7 enters the limiting groove 802 inside the housing 801, the micro electric push rod 803 synchronously extends out of the U-shaped clamp plate 804 to limit the connecting rod 7, so as to lock the handle 4 and prevent the handle 4 from rotating, when the lock body 1 is opened, the micro electric push rod 803 synchronously retracts the U-shaped clamp plate 804 to open the handle 4.
As a preferred technical solution of the present invention, the face recognition panel 12 includes a second display screen 1201, a camera 1202 and an illuminating lamp 1203, the second display screen 1201 is disposed on the front surface of the sliding cover 2, the camera 1202 is disposed below the second display screen 1201, the illuminating lamps 1203 are disposed on two sides of the camera 1202, the second display screen 1201, the camera 1202 and the illuminating lamp 1203 are all connected to the microprocessor, the face of the person is aligned with the camera 1202, the second display screen 1201 displays the face of the person, the lock body 1 can be unlocked by the face of the person, and the illuminating lamp 1203 can also provide illumination when the light is weak.
The working principle of the utility model is as follows: when the intelligent door lock is used, a user can remotely open the lock body 1 and the handle 4 by using a mobile phone; the slide rail 14 is utilized to open the slide cover 2, the password is pressed on the password key 302, the first display screen 301 displays the input password, and password unlocking can be carried out; the block cover 501 is opened, and a key is inserted into the key hole 502 to perform mechanical unlocking; the fingerprint unlocking can be performed by using the fingerprint unlocking panel 6, the user can align the face to the camera 1202, the second display screen 1201 displays the face to unlock the face, and the illuminating lamp 1203 can provide illumination when the light is weak; pressing the pressing bell 13 can inform indoor personnel to open the door; after lock body 1 locks, connecting rod 7 gets into in the spacing groove 802 in the casing 801, miniature electric putter 803 stretches out U-shaped splint 804 in step, it is spacing to connecting rod 7, thereby lock handle 4, avoid handle 4 to produce the rotation, cowl 11 keeps off arc 9 this moment, avoid dust impurity to get into lock body 1, when lock body 1 is opened, miniature electric putter 803 is withdrawed U-shaped splint 804 in step, open handle 4, it rotates handle 4 this moment, drive connecting rod 7 and cowl 11 and rotate, cowl 11 moves from arc 9 and receives in the groove 10.
The microprocessor adopts an Itemel 89C51 type singlechip which is used for identifying passwords, human faces and fingerprints to unlock the lock body, controlling a button bell and an electric telescopic rod and connecting a user mobile phone, and a pin of 89C51 and a connecting mode can be referred by technicians in the field to obtain technical inspiration by referring to teaching materials or technical manuals published by manufacturers; the electrical circuits and mechanical connections involved in the present invention are conventional means employed by those skilled in the art and may be suggested by limited experimentation and are within the ordinary skill of the art.
